Common use of Authorization; Validity Clause in Contracts

Authorization; Validity. The execution, delivery and performance by the Investor of the transactions contemplated by this Agreement have been duly authorized by any necessary corporate or similar action on the part of the Investor. This Agreement has been duly executed by the Investor and constitutes the valid and binding obligation of the Investor, enforceable against it in accordance with its terms, except as limited by general equitable principles and applicable bankruptcy, insolvency, reorganization, moratorium and other laws of general application affecting enforcement of creditors’ rights generally.
